The Promised Land

In 1755, the impoverished captain Ludvig Kahlen sets out to conquer the harsh, uninhabitable Danish heath with a seemingly impossible goal: to build a colony in the name of the King. In exchange, he'll receive a desperately desired Royal name for himself. But the sole ruler of the area, the merciless Frederik de Schinkel, arrogantly believes this land belongs to him. When de Schinkel learns the maid Ann Barbara and her servant husband have escaped for refuge with Kahlen, the privileged, spiteful ruler swears revenge, doing everything in his power to drive the captain away. Kahlen will not be intimidated and engages in an unequal battle — risking not only his life, but also that of the family of outsiders that formed around him.

Paprika

Dr. Atsuko Chiba, a 29-year-old Japanese psychotherapist, doubles as the brave 18-year-old 'dream detective' PAPRIKA. Alongside her colleague, the Dr. Tokita, they develop the 'DC-MINI,' a device that can enter people's dreams. But when the DC-MINI is stolen, and researchers start going mad, it's clear someone's using it to harm minds. As Atsuko races to stop this evil plot, the future of the machine's use for therapy hangs in the balance.
